Moving Violation Lawyer Wayne County, New York

Under New York law, moving violations are defined by the NY Vehicle and Traffic Law (VTL). These include offenses such as speeding, reckless driving, failure to yield, and running a red light. Each violation carries a specific number of demerit points, which accumulate on your driving record. If you accumulate 11 or more points within 18 months, your license may be suspended. The NYS Traffic Violations Bureau (TVB) handles tickets in NYC, Buffalo, and Rochester, while local Justice Courts handle tickets in Wayne County (Finger Lakes). In Wayne County, moving violations carry penalties that include demerit points, fines, and potential license suspension under the NY Vehicle and Traffic Law.

OffenseClassificationIncarcerationFineLicense ImpactAdditional Consequences
Speeding (1-10 mph over)InfractionNone$45-$1503 pointsInsurance increase
Speeding (11-20 mph over)InfractionNone$90-$3004 pointsInsurance increase
Reckless DrivingMisdemeanorUp to 30 days$100-$3005 pointsPossible jail time
Aggravated Unlicensed Operation (3rd degree)Class A MisdemeanorUp to 1 year$200-$500License suspensionPossible jail time

How much does a moving violation cost in Wayne County, New York?

The cost varies by offense. Speeding tickets can range from $45 to $300 in fines, plus a Driver Responsibility Assessment of $100-$250 per year for three years if you accumulate 6 or more points. Can a moving violation be reduced to a non-moving violation in Wayne County?

Yes, in many cases. In Wayne County local Justice Courts, prosecutors may agree to reduce a moving violation to a non-moving violation, such as a parking ticket, which carries no points. This is more likely if you have a clean driving record and hire an attorney to negotiate on your behalf.
